Как узнать открытый порт по IP — подробный гайд для проверки доступности сетевых сервисов

Открытый порт — это сетевой порт на компьютере, который готов принимать входящие соединения от других компьютеров. Он играет важную роль в сетевых коммуникациях и позволяет программам обмениваться данными через сеть.

Когда необходимо узнать, открыт ли определенный порт на конкретном IP-адресе, существует несколько методов. Один из самых простых способов — использование команды telnet в командной строке вашего компьютера. Для этого нужно указать IP-адрес и номер порта, которые вы хотите проверить. Если в ответ открытый порт, то вы увидите соответствующее сообщение. В случае закрытого порта, будет выдано сообщение об ошибке.

Если вы не хотите использовать командную строку, можно воспользоваться сторонними программами, специализирующимися на проверке открытых портов. Эти программы предоставляют более удобный и информативный интерфейс, где вам нужно только указать IP-адрес и номер порта. Одним из самых популярных инструментов для этой цели является Nmap, который доступен для различных операционных систем.

Методы определения открытого порта по IP

  1. Использование утилиты Telnet. Одним из наиболее простых и распространенных способов определения открытого порта является использование команды Telnet. Для этого необходимо выполнить команду «telnet IP_адрес порт» в командной строке. Если порт открыт на удаленном хосте, то команда успешно подключится к порту и отобразит соответствующее сообщение.
  2. Использование утилиты Nmap. Nmap (Network Mapper) — это мощный инструмент для сканирования сетей и определения открытых портов. Он позволяет сканировать одну или несколько машин, указывая IP-адрес, диапазон портов и другие параметры. Nmap может предоставить подробную информацию о всех открытых портах на удаленной машине.
  3. Использование программных библиотек. Для определения открытого порта по IP можно использовать различные программные библиотеки и API. Эти библиотеки предоставляют функции и классы, которые позволяют выполнять сканирование портов и получать информацию о их доступности. Преимущество использования программных библиотек заключается в том, что они обеспечивают гибкость и возможность автоматизации процесса.

Выбор метода определения открытого порта по IP зависит от конкретной ситуации и требований пользователя. Каждый из предложенных методов обладает своими особенностями и может быть более или менее подходящим в определенной ситуации. Важно учитывать надежность, скорость и удобство использования выбранного метода.

Использование утилиты Nmap для определения открытого порта

Для использования Nmap в начале следует установить ее на вашу операционную систему. После установки вы можете открыть командную строку или терминал, в зависимости от операционной системы.

Для сканирования порта на определенном IP-адресе вы можете использовать следующую команду:

nmap -p [номер порта] [IP-адрес]

Например, для сканирования порта 80 (стандартный HTTP-порт) на IP-адресе 192.168.0.1, вы можете использовать следующую команду:

nmap -p 80 192.168.0.1

После выполнения команды Nmap начнет сканирование выбранного порта на указанном IP-адресе. В результате вы получите информацию о статусе порта: открыт, закрыт или фильтрован.

Примечание: Если вам не удалось определить открытый порт на указанном IP-адресе, это может означать, что порт на самом деле закрыт или фильтрован. В таком случае, вы можете также попробовать сканировать другие порты или применить другие методы для определения статуса порта.

Использование утилиты Nmap является полезным инструментом для администраторов систем и всех, кто интересуется безопасностью сети. Мы рекомендуем вам ознакомиться с официальной документацией по Nmap для получения более подробной информации о том, как использовать этот мощный инструмент.

Оцените статью